(This note is not part of the Regulations)
These Regulations bring sections 1 and 2 and the schedule of the Damages (Investment Returns and Periodical Payments) (Scotland) Act 2019 (“the 2019 Act”) into force on 1 July 2019 (regulation 2). These provisions amend the Damages Act 1996 by replacing its provision on the setting of the personal injury discount rate (section 1 of the Damages Act 1996) with new provisions on that matter (section B1 and schedule B1 as inserted by sections 1 and 2 and the schedule of the 2019 Act).
Regulation 3 amends the text of schedule B1 of the Damages Act 1996 Act where it contains references to the day on which the schedule of the 2019 Act comes into force. The text is amended to refer directly to 1 July 2019.
The Bill for the 2019 Act received Royal Assent on 24 April 2019. Sections 8, 9 and 10 came into force on the following day.
